Apparatus for insertion between the spinous processes of two adjunctive vertebrae through a lateral opening in a minimally invasive proposal to treat spinal stenosis, and spinal implant. A device for treating spinal stenosis having an implant body structure sized and configured to be positioned between the spinous processes of two adjacent vertebrae. The device may have a body portion having a first end portion, a second end portion and a sleeve between the first and second end portions. The device may also have at least two retainers positioned at and extendable from the body portion. A mechanism positioned within the body portion may be used to move the retainers between a retracted position and an extended position. when the retainers are in the extended position, the retainers may be positioned around the spinous process of at least one of two adjacent vertebrae. A plurality of installation tools that can be used to install the device is also disclosed.
